Output ec7bb3e35331e66a8ab485909fd15b258f48cc72e01b0b47bfc00d912f17ffbd:1

value
28980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702c67a6646615f7fe7117b2a9a5f52d6231270f OP_EQUAL
address
3Bv8oLLATGd7kNto9aSv7TELMr4KPyapu1
transaction
ec7bb3e35331e66a8ab485909fd15b258f48cc72e01b0b47bfc00d912f17ffbd
confirmations
333923
spent
true